Lee Johnson once again faces a difficult season in the Sky Bet Championship, with Bristol City among the favourites for relegation.  

The Robins survived relegation last season, but were aided by the quality of both Tammy Abraham and Lee Tomlin, neither of who will be at Ashton Gate for the 2017/18 campaign.

The absence of Abraham and Tomlin means it is absolutely vital that Bristol can retain the service of both Aden Flint and Joe Bryan this summer, despite the defensive duo attracting interest from their Championship rivals.

Leeds United are reportedly interested in signing the duo, although Johnson has confirmed that the Robins have not received any bids for either Flint or Bryan.

Last season, Flint was a rock for Bristol in central defence, making 53 appearances across all competitions, including every fixture of the Championship campaign.

Bryan was equally impressive at left-back, featuring in 44 of the Robins’ 46 Championship fixtures.

Keeping the duo next season could be vital to Bristol’s chances of survival in the Championship, with Johnson’s side unable to lose anymore of their star men this summer.
